The Agreement between the Communicating Devices Are Called

The agreement between communicating devices is crucial in ensuring seamless communication. This agreement is referred to as a protocol.

A protocol is a set of rules and guidelines that govern the communication between two or more devices. These rules are designed to ensure that the devices can communicate with each other effectively and reliably.

In the world of networking and communications, there are several different protocols that are used, each with its own set of rules and specifications. Some of the most common protocols include TCP/IP, SMTP, HTTP, and FTP.

TCP/IP is the most widely used protocol for internet communication. It stands for Transmission Control Protocol/Internet Protocol and is responsible for ensuring that data is transmitted correctly between devices over the internet.

SMTP, or Simple Mail Transfer Protocol, is a protocol used for sending and receiving email. It is responsible for transporting email messages from one server to another.

HTTP, or Hypertext Transfer Protocol, is used for transmitting data over the World Wide Web. It allows users to access web pages and other online content.

FTP, or File Transfer Protocol, is used for transferring files between devices. It is often used for uploading and downloading files to and from web servers.
